Output 3890cf964963c6f67080073b176681e8d9132c97f9d129c8f571b817c888bf93:20

value
26249301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97ed96ca59f36025b6a89b72649aec663874ae90 OP_EQUAL
address
MMkUtNVpRcERNi4viPTRd9u4M5MgUYJpxj
transaction
3890cf964963c6f67080073b176681e8d9132c97f9d129c8f571b817c888bf93
spent
true